Purpose and content of the course

Course Objectives: It aims to use basic contact information correctly and effectively in the interpersonal communication process.
Course Objective: Beyond being a biological entity, it aims to establish healthy relationships, socialize, express oneself and stay in communication as a member of the society in which one lives.

Course Topics

Week Subject
Related Preparation Pekiştirme
1) Basic Communication Information
2) Communication Process and Elements
3) Types of Communication
4) Communication Models and Theories
5) Interpersonal Communication Concept and Process
6) Interpersonal Communication Approaches, Assumptions and Theories
7) Social Factors Affecting Interpersonal Communication
8) Exam
9) Verbal Communication
10) Nonverbal Communication
11) Interaction of Verbal and Nonverbal Messages
12) Ego and Interpersonal Communication
13) Emotions and Interpersonal Communication
14) Attitude and Interpersonal Communication
15) Obstacle of İnterpersonel Communication
16) Final Exam
